Charges dropped against Chody, Nassour GEORGETOWN - Williamson County is gearing up to defend itself after former Sheriff Robert Chody and former Assistant County Attorney Jason Nassour are demanding $35 million to settle a civil lawsuit.
The action comes not long after felony charges accusing the pair of tampering with evidence were dismissed.
